Understanding Car Locksmith Services
A car locksmith focuses on supplying a wide variety of services related to automotive locks and keys. These professionals are trained to manage numerous issues, consisting of:
Key Extraction and Replacement: If you've lost your car keys or they have actually broken inside the lock, a car locksmith can extract the broken pieces and provide you with brand-new keys.Lockouts: When you're locked out of your car, a locksmith can quickly and securely open the doors without causing damage.Ignition Repair: Problems with the ignition can prevent your car from beginning. A car locksmith can identify and repair these concerns.Transponder Key Programming: Modern automobiles frequently utilize transponder keys, which require specific programming to operate.Car Lock Installation: If you require to install new locks or improve the security of your vehicle, a car locksmith can help.Elements Affecting the Cost of Car Locksmith Services
The cost of Car locksmith cheap near me locksmith services can vary based upon numerous factors:
Type of Service: Different services have different rate points. For circumstances, an easy lockout service might cost less than programming a transponder key.Time of Day: Emergency services, especially those provided late in the evening or early in the morning, typically included a greater price tag.Location: Urban locations typically have more locksmith professionals and might use competitive prices, while rural locations might have fewer options and greater expenses.Kind of Vehicle: Luxury and high-end automobiles typically require specialized tools and knowledge, which can increase the expense.Track record and Experience: More skilled and trusted locksmith professionals might charge more, but they typically offer greater quality service.Finding a Cheap Car Locksmith Near You

Q: How much does it cost to open a car?A: The cost to open a car can vary from ₤ 20 to ₤ 100, depending on the complexity of the lock and the locksmith's rates. Factors such as the time of day and the type of vehicle can also influence the cost.
Q: Are car locksmiths covered by insurance?A: Some car insurance coverage cover the expense of locksmith services. It's important to inspect your policy or call your insurance coverage service provider to validate coverage.
Q: How do I validate a locksmith's qualifications?A: You can ask the locksmith for their license and insurance coverage details. Additionally, you can contact your local Better Business Bureau (BBB) or state licensing board to guarantee they are legitimate and have a great performance history.
Q: Can I utilize a regular locksmith for car services?A: While some routine locksmiths may use car locksmith services, it's generally best to use a specialized car locksmith. They have the specific tools and training required to deal with automotive locks and keys effectively.
Q: What should I do if I lose my car keys?A: If you lose your car keys, call a car locksmith to get a brand-new set made. They can also extract any broken keys and program transponder keys. It's likewise a good concept to submit a police report and contact your car insurance company.
Q: How long does it take for a car locksmith to arrive?A: The reaction time can differ depending on the locksmith's availability and your location. Some locksmith professionals offer 24/7 services and can arrive within thirty minutes, while others might take longer.
